Owner and founder of the Leicestershire Craft Centre, Katharine has been crafting since she was seven and her mum taught her to knit – her first handmade gift was a knitted egg cosy for her Grandpa. She continued to knit and sew all through her childhood making dresses for her high school dances, and knitting jumpers for friends while at university.
Katharine has a degree in English Literature and a Masters in Business Administration and has had a wide variety of different jobs. However after taking a career break to have her three children, she has rediscovered her love of crafting and creating and is loving passing on this passion to others.
Dressmaking and patchwork are Katharine’s particular favourites, but she also teaches knitting, crochet, glass fusion, embroidery, weaving and felting, art for well-being and loves to try her hand at other crafts such as silversmithing.
Katharine has taught workshops at a variety of national Craft Events including The Festival of Quilts, The Handmade Festival and Malvern Quilt Festival. She is currently appearing as a Guest Demonstrator on Sewing Street TV and is developing a range of sewing and dressmaking patterns.

Project Description
The retreat will focus on one main project: sewing a bespoke Liberty fabric waistcoat under the expert guidance of Kerrie Padmore, founder of Living in Loveliness, and Katharine Wright owner of Leicestershire Craft Centre.
Kerrie is known for her beautiful patchwork designs, while Katharine is celebrated for her highly accessible Top Stitch Makes brand of dressmaking patterns including these beautiful Waistcoats. Having taught side by side for many years, they bring a wonderful blend of experience, creativity, and warmth to their classes, making this project both inspiring and enjoyable.
As part of this experience, you’ll be able to choose your fabrics from a curated selection of pre-cut Liberty squares, lovingly prepared by Kerrie. With the cutting already done for you, you can simply enjoy the creative process, mixing stunning Liberty prints with your favourite coordinating fabrics to design something truly personal. You’ll also have the choice of a shorter or longer waistcoat style, allowing you to create a piece that perfectly suits your taste.
Throughout the retreat, Kerrie and Katharine will guide you through every step, offering expert techniques and plenty of creative inspiration. By the end, you’ll have made a beautiful, bespoke waistcoat that you’ll be excited to wear and proud to say you sewn by yourself.
